Richard Soloway offers a compelling and authoritative study of the relationship of the eugenics movement to the dramatic decline in the birthrate and family size in twentieth-century Britain. Working in a tradition of hereditarian determinism which held fast to the premise that “like tends to beget like,” eugenicists developed and promoted a theory of biosocial engineering through selective reproduction.
